Output f7ec628d4f73a99f0a62c68de45366cd414fc861a9aa7d218f47bcf266d34b8a:0

value
884183
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f376283b39983e87bb830d968f13a2f7bef3e9 OP_EQUAL
address
3BMEXh36exfBFEtTyU57PFYy1i2WYUENvA
transaction
f7ec628d4f73a99f0a62c68de45366cd414fc861a9aa7d218f47bcf266d34b8a
spent
true